Remiyah
Pronounced reh-MEE-yah /rɛˈmiː.jɑ/Medium
Meaning: A modern American coinage joining Remi (French Remy, from Latin Remigius, 'oarsman') to the -iyah ending of Aaliyah and Amiyah. A recent invention; routes uncertain.Low

History & Origin
Remiyah is a recent American coinage joining Remi (French Remy, from Latin Remigius, 'oarsman') to the -iyah ending. It has no older tradition of its own, and the routes are uncertain, which we note (said 'reh-MEE-yah').
It appears only rarely for girls in the U.S. Rare, flowing, and modern.
